High-Protein Dry Fruits You Should Try
If your goal is better health, muscle strength, or natural energy, here are some high-protein dry fruits you should include in your daily diet.
Almonds
Almonds are one of the best dry fruits for protein. They are rich in protein, vitamin E, and healthy fats. They help in muscle recovery and improve brain function.
Peanuts
Peanuts are affordable and packed with protein. They are a great option for people looking for budget-friendly protein sources. They also help in muscle growth and keep you full for longer.
Pistachios
Pistachios are tasty and nutritious. They contain protein, fiber, and antioxidants that support overall health and energy levels.
Cashews
Cashews are rich in protein and minerals like magnesium. They support bone health and provide energy for daily activities.
Walnuts
Walnuts are known for being dry fruits rich in omega-3. They help improve brain health and also support muscle recovery.
How Much Protein Is in Dry Fruits?
Another common question is: How much protein is in dry fruits?
Here is a simple idea:
-
Almonds (100g) – around 20-21g protein
-
Peanuts (100g) – around 25-26g protein
-
Pistachios (100g) – around 20g protein
-
Cashews (100g) – around 18g protein
This shows that dry fruits can be a great natural source of protein when consumed regularly in the right quantity.
